Centennial Marker

The Alva Centennial Marker ( 1893 – 1993) is “dedicated to the Cherokee Outlet’s pioneers whose sacrifices made the prairie bloom and provided the descendants with a proud heritage.”

The Centennial Marker is located in the southeast corner of the Courthouse Square Park.
